Tracing the Causes of Today’s Market Upheaval
The world’s developing nations have moved from being net borrowers to net lenders, economist Ed Lazear told the Stanford Institute for Economic Policy Research (SIEPR) Economic Summit. With nations like China now making loans to the United States, many expected market behaviors have been modified he said, pointing to factors affecting the current market upheaval. … Continue reading
